Go语言驱动运营中心高效交互
|
Go语言凭借其简洁高效的特性,在运营中心场景中展现出强大的交互驱动能力。作为一门编译型语言,Go的并发模型与内存管理机制天然契合高并发、低延迟的运营系统需求。例如,通过goroutine实现的轻量级线程,可轻松处理数万级别的并发请求,而channel机制则确保了数据在并发场景下的安全传递,避免了传统锁机制带来的性能损耗。这种特性使得运营中心在处理用户请求、数据同步等任务时,既能保证响应速度,又能维持系统稳定性。 在运营中心的实际应用中,Go语言的模块化设计显著提升了开发效率。其标准库提供了完善的网络、加密、日志等基础组件,开发者无需重复造轮子即可快速构建核心功能。例如,使用`net/http`包可快速搭建RESTful API服务,配合`database/sql`实现数据库交互,而`context`包则能有效管理请求生命周期,避免资源泄漏。这种“开箱即用”的特性让开发团队能更专注于业务逻辑,而非底层细节,从而缩短项目交付周期。
2026AI模拟图,仅供参考 运营系统对性能的敏感度极高,Go的编译执行与静态类型特性在此场景下优势明显。相比解释型语言,Go编译后的二进制文件直接运行于底层硬件,省去了虚拟机或解释器的开销,执行效率提升显著。同时,静态类型检查在编译阶段即可捕获潜在错误,减少线上故障风险。例如,某电商运营中心通过Go重构后,订单处理速度提升3倍,系统崩溃率下降80%,充分验证了其性能优势。 随着云原生技术的普及,Go语言与容器化、微服务的天然契合进一步放大了其在运营中心的价值。Docker、Kubernetes等核心组件均采用Go开发,使得基于Go的运营系统能无缝融入云原生架构,实现弹性伸缩与自动化运维。例如,通过Go编写的微服务可快速部署于Kubernetes集群,结合服务网格实现流量治理,而Go的轻量级特性又降低了资源占用,整体提升了运营系统的灵活性与可扩展性。 (编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

